Thoreau's kettle pond in Concord rings itself in oak, maple, and hickory color by mid-to-late October. The 1.7-mile shore path is an easy morning walk, with the clearest light early and the fewest people on a weekday.

2026 Forecast

Peak: October 19–October 23

Color builds from October 6 · mostly bare by November 11

Color starts: October 6Peak: October 21Bare: November 11AugustDecember

Method: daily ERA5 temperatures drive a photoperiod + chilling phenology model, sampled at Walden Pond State Reservation’s own coordinates and elevation (51 m) rather than a regional average. Estimates, not promises — check locally before you plan a trip around it.
